Purpose and goals:
The group focuses on documenting and analysing various manifestations of intolerance in the Slovenian society. In addition to research work, the group engages in public activities with the aim to promote the struggle against intolerance: it alerts the public to the presence of intolerant public discourse, studies legal standards that can be used in the struggle against intolerance, proposes changes, organizes research camps and public events aimed at stimulating the debate on intolerance issues.

Results:
So far, five issues of the Intolerance Monitor Report have been published (for more information see the Media Watch website, the report is available for free download in Acrobat format with abstracts in English).
